- Introduction to Edge Computing Solutions: Overview of edge computing, advantages, and applications in transportation
- Fundamentals of Transportation Efficiency: Importance, challenges, and solutions for transportation efficiency
- Edge Devices and Architecture: Types of edge devices, communication protocols, and system architecture
- Data Management and Analytics: Data acquisition, processing, and analysis at the edge for transportation optimization
- Security and Privacy in Edge Computing: Threats, vulnerabilities, and countermeasures for securing edge infrastructure
- Integration of Edge Computing in Transportation Systems: Real-world use cases, implementation strategies, and best practices
- Emerging Trends and Future Perspectives: Innovations in edge computing for transportation, opportunities, and challenges

This 3D pie chart highlights the most in-demand roles and showcases their respective job market trends. 1. Transportation Engineer (Edge Computing): Focusing on edge computing technologies, these professionals account for 25% of the market.
They design, develop, and maintain intelligent transportation systems (ITS) to improve road safety and efficiency. 2. Data Scientist (Transportation Efficiency): These experts represent 30% of the market.
They analyze data from ITS to develop predictive models for traffic management, optimize transportation systems, and reduce congestion. 3. Software Engineer (Edge Solutions): With 20% of the market, these engineers create edge computing software for transportation applications, ensuring real-time data processing and communication between IoT devices and servers. 4. Systems Analyst (Transportation & Edge): Making up 15% of the market, these analysts evaluate transportation systems and implement edge computing solutions to optimize operations and reduce costs. 5. DevOps Engineer (Edge Computing): Representing 10% of the market, these engineers focus on edge computing infrastructure, ensuring seamless deployment and integration of transportation systems.
